Key Growth Drivers in the South Korea Bovine Rotavirus Vaccine Market
The South Korea bovine rotavirus vaccine market is propelled by multiple interconnected factors that collectively foster a conducive environment for growth and innovation.
- Industrial Demand Expansion: The rising scale of commercial cattle farms and dairy operations in South Korea has heightened the need for effective disease prevention, including rotavirus infections, which are a leading cause of calf diarrhea and mortality.
- Technology Adoption: Advances in vaccine technology, such as recombinant DNA and mRNA platforms, are enabling more effective and longer-lasting immunizations, encouraging widespread adoption among farmers and veterinary providers.
- Government Policies & Support: The South Korean government’s proactive stance on animal health, including subsidies, vaccination mandates, and research grants, significantly boosts market confidence and investment.
- Infrastructure Development: Improved cold chain logistics, veterinary clinics, and diagnostic labs facilitate efficient vaccine distribution and administration, ensuring broader reach and higher coverage.
